Winchester, Virginia, is home to a diverse mix of industries, from apple orchards and manufacturing to healthcare and small retail businesses. This economic variety means residents and business owners often face complex tax situations, such as managing agricultural deductions, handling multi-state income for commuters to the D.C. metro area, or navigating self-employment taxes. A local CPA understands these specific local factors and can help you stay compliant while maximizing your refund or reducing your tax burden.
Whether you are a farmer in Frederick County, a startup owner on the Loudoun Street Mall, or a retiree managing investment income, a CPA provides year-round guidance beyond just filing returns. They can assist with bookkeeping, payroll, tax planning, and IRS correspondence, helping you make informed financial decisions. A CPA has passed the Uniform CPA Examination and met state licensing requirements, while a general accountant may not hold this credential. CPAs can represent you before the IRS, sign audit reports, and are held to strict ethical standards by their state board of accountancy.
CPA fees vary by location and complexity. Simple individual tax returns typically cost $200-$500, while business returns can range from $500-$2,500 or more. Many CPAs also offer hourly consulting at $150-$400 per hour.
Consider hiring a CPA if you are self-employed, own rental properties, have investment income, experienced major life changes like marriage or home purchase, or received an IRS notice. A CPA can often save you more in deductions than their fee costs.
